Legion: The Final Exorcism - horror DVD review
LEGION: THE FINAL EXORCISM Rated R by the Motion Picture Association of America curledupdvd.com rating: 2 stars
Actors: David Heavener, Roddy Piper, Ariel Teal Toombs, Lee Benton, Jackeline Olivier
Director: David Heavener Distributor: MTI Home Video
DVD release: 11 January 2011 Runtime: 88 minutes (1 disc)
Format: AC-3, Color, Dolby, DVD, NTSC, Subtitled, Widescreen
DVD features: Aspect ratio 1.77:1, Audio tracks (English - Dolby Digital Surround 5.1), Subtitles (Spanish), Behind the scenes, Trailer

*Legion: The Final Exorcism* from Synapse FilmsLEGION: THE FINAL EXORCISM stars David Heavener as ex-priest Michael San Chica, whose investigations into demonic possessions have made him an outcast amongst his peers. Ariel Teal Toombs (from Shut Up and Shoot!; c-star Roddy Piper is her daddy!) plays Tatiana McMurter, a girl from a strict Baptist family who is questioning her sanity. As the dramatic events in Tatiana's life prove to be associated with possession, it becomes obvious to Tatiana's mother that they are in desperate need of help from Michael San Chica.

Before even meeting Tatiana, Michael experiences odd waking dreams, festering old wounds that may be related to the possession of the girl. Their connection is obvious as the demon possession progresses and Michael recognizes the demon as one he has fought before. For the sake of the living and the dead, this demon will be sent to hell.this business is personal!

Written, directed, and produced by Heavener, LEGION: THE FINAL EXORCISM holds its own against other minor films in this genre. The graphics and sound effects add the essential bloodcurdling factor that all horror films, though not all the special effects are top-notch and come across as more comical than horrifying.

Heavener uses a journalist's notebook narrative style to push the storyline along and as the film proceeds through its sequences, ties the loose ends together, and attempts to build up the other characters. For what it's worth, the narrative style works, but the remaining actors are handed sub-par sequences to play out and leave much to be desired. The poor acting is the most devastating aspect of this film as its credibility is quickly lost within the first few scenes.
